gnome1
Pronunciation: /nəʊm/
noun
- a legendary dwarfish creature supposed to guard the earth’s treasures underground.
- a small garden ornament in the form of a bearded man with a pointed hat.
- informal a small ugly person: a grizzled gnome of a man
- informal a person regarded as having secret or sinister influence in financial matters: the gnomes of Zurich

Origin:
mid 17th century: from French, from modern Latin gnomus, a word used by Paracelsus as a synonym of Pygmaeus, denoting a mythical race of very small people said to inhabit parts of Ethiopia and India (compare with pygmy)
